Storm Remediation in Chandler, AZ
Storm remediation services involve the assessment, cleanup, and repair of property damage caused by severe weather events such as heavy rain, hail, strong winds, or storms. These services typically cover projects like water extraction from flooded areas, removal of storm debris, roof repairs, siding damage restoration, and addressing foundation issues resulting from storm-related flooding or soil erosion. Homeowners often seek storm remediation to restore safety and stability to their properties, understand the scope of necessary repairs, and ensure that their homes are protected against future weather-related damage.
Before requesting storm remediation services, property owners usually want to understand the extent of storm damage, the types of repairs needed, and the steps involved in the cleanup process. Clear information about the scope of work, potential costs, and timelines can help in making informed decisions. It is also common to inquire about how storm-related issues like water intrusion or structural damage will be addressed to prevent further problems, ensuring the property is properly restored and protected against future storms.

Common Storm Remediation Jobs
Storm damage repair services restore roofs, siding, and structures affected by severe weather.
Flood cleanup and water extraction help prevent mold growth and further property damage.
Debris removal clears fallen trees, branches, and storm debris from residential properties.
Drainage solutions address water pooling and prevent future flooding issues.
Roof tarping and temporary repairs protect properties from additional weather-related harm.
Foundation and structural assessments identify and address storm-related damage risks.
Storm Remediation Questions
What types of storm damage require remediation? Storm remediation addresses issues such as roof leaks, water intrusion, fallen debris, and damaged siding caused by severe weather events.
How does storm remediation protect a property? It helps prevent further damage by repairing compromised structures and removing hazards like fallen branches or debris.
What should property owners do after a storm? Inspect the property for damage, document affected areas, and contact a professional for assessment and repairs.
What are common projects involved in storm remediation? Projects often include debris removal, roof repairs, water extraction, and structural stabilization to restore safety and integrity.
